On Mon, Nov 09, 2009 at 01:58:27PM +0100, Gabriel Kerneis wrote:
> BTW, I use this transaction because I want to keep track of the
> transactions I pay using my credit card. Here, in France, credit cards
> are bound to checking accounts, it's more a payment card than a credit
> card in fact, so it doesn't make sense to put it in Liabilities. This
> transaction allows me to distinguish between checks and credit card
> payments, while keeping everything subtracted from the (real) checking
> account in the end. If you have a better solution, I'd be glad to hear
> about it (I tried virtual accounts, but couldn't find a proper way of
> doing it).

In the meantime, I realized that using subaccounts is a better choice
in my case: Bank:Main:Visa and Bank:Main:Check works very well.
